Определить четное или нечетное число на джава с

Форум для самых маленьких, а так же тех, кому недосуг читать справку самостоятельно.

Определить четное или нечетное число на джава с

Сообщение newArray 13 апр 2013, 05:54

Скажите пожалуста как на JS проверить четное или нечетное число. Если делить на 2 , то каким образом определить что число получилось целое. Или можно не применяя делить на 2?
Или рубать еще запятую у числа полученного после деления на 2 и сравниваь его с ним же но еще необрубаным? Что то сложно получается math.
newArray
Адепт
 
Сообщения: 1226
Зарегистрирован: 14 фев 2013, 07:03
Откуда: оттуда

Re: Определить четное или нечетное число на джава с

Сообщение Nicloay 13 апр 2013, 06:26

((number % 2)==0)

Не уверен насчет джавы, но на с# это так и еще в тысячах языках где процент это остаток от деления.
If you wish to make an apple pie from scratch, you must first invent the universe.(Carl Sagan, Cosmos)
| My Asset Store | coloring book | github | _wiki.unity3d.com | twitter | linkedin |
Аватара пользователя
Nicloay
Адепт
 
Сообщения: 1288
Зарегистрирован: 31 май 2012, 09:27
Откуда: Альпс
  • Сайт

Re: Определить четное или нечетное число на джава с

Сообщение newArray 13 апр 2013, 06:56

Да спасибо это работает в джава скрипт. Сам лично проверил.
newArray
Адепт
 
Сообщения: 1226
Зарегистрирован: 14 фев 2013, 07:03
Откуда: оттуда

Re: Определить четное или нечетное число на джава с

Сообщение AndreyMust19 13 апр 2013, 08:53

Кстати, а нет ли такой операции, чтобы за один заход получить и частное и остаток? В ассемблере так и получается - частное и остаток в разных половинках регистра. Или когда мы пишем
c1 = (a / b); c2 = (a % b);

компилятор сам догадывается оптимизировать и выполняет только одно деление?
Нужна помощь? Сами, сами, сами, сами, сами... делаем все сами
AndreyMust19
Адепт
 
Сообщения: 1119
Зарегистрирован: 07 июн 2011, 13:19


Вернуться в Почемучка

Кто сейчас на конференции

Сейчас этот форум просматривают: Yandex [Bot] и гости: 10